List-length : int+getListLength() : int 具体步骤 1. 创建List 首先,我们需要创建一个List对象,并向其中添加元素。这里以ArrayList为例。 // 创建一个ArrayList对象List<String>list=newArrayList<>(); 1. 2. 2. 获取List的长度 接下来,我们需要获取List中元素的个数,即List的长度。 // 获取List的长度i...
int [] array = {0,5,1,3}; ArrayList<Integer> list = new ArrayList<Integer>(); list.add(9); list.add(3); list.add(2); list.add(5); System.out.println("字符串长度:"+string.length()); System.out.println("数组长度:"+array.length); System.out.println("列表长度:"+list.size()...
Operatons(仅定义逻辑方法,与JDK方法不保持一致)InitList(); 初始化操作,创建一个空线性表。InitList(n); 初始化操作,创建一个容量为n的数组。InitList(Collection c);初始化操作,使用Collection的元素创建一个新的数组表,两者的DataType必须一致。ListEmpty(); 判断线性表是否为空,返回布尔值。AddElement(DataTy...
方法一:超级for循环遍历for(String attribute : list) {System.out.println(attribute)} 方法二:对于ArrayList来说速度比较快, 用for循环, 以size为条件遍历for(int i = 0 ; i < list.size() ; i++) {system.out.println(list.get(i));} 方法三:集合类的通用遍历方式, 从很早的版本就...
Java基础一篇过(四)List这篇就够了 一、List介绍 list是Java的一个接口,继承了Collection,常用到的有3个子类实现: ArrayList 底层数据结构是数组。线程不安全 LinkedList 底层数据结构是链表。线程不安全 Vector 底层数据结构是数组。线程安全 下面就这3个常用子类进行分析学习。
FilesDemo { private static final String FILE_PATH = "./"; private static List<Map<Str...
"The size, isEmpty, get, set, iterator, and listIterator operations run inconstant time. "...
java.util.List 接口继承于 Collection 接口,与Map最大的不同之处,在于它属于单列集合,相当于一个列表,有以下这些特点:
{ list.add(0,i); } long endTime = System.currentTimeMillis(); System.out.println("插入 " + COUNT + "元素" + getName(list) + "花费 " + (endTime - startTime) + " 毫秒"); } public static void deleteFromList(List list){ long startTime = System.currentTimeMillis(); for(int ...
1.List接口的特性 java.util.List 接口继承于 Collection 接口,与Map最大的不同之处,在于它属于单列集合,相当于一个列表,有以下这些特点:有顺序,按照添加的顺序存储,是一种线性结构。可以根据索引查询元素。…